Material

When it comes to the material of your exterior doors, you have several options to choose from, including wood, fiberglass, and steel. Wood is a popular choice for homeowners who want to achieve an authentic Victorian style, but it requires more maintenance than other materials. Fiberglass doors are a great alternative as they are more durable and require less maintenance than wood. Steel doors are also an option for homeowners who want better security features, as they are more durable and harder to break into.

Design

The design of your exterior doors is another essential factor to consider. Victorian-style homes typically feature ornate designs, including intricate carvings, curves, and angles. It's essential to select doors that match the style of your home to maintain the overall theme. Choose doors with curved tops and intricate patterns to complement the Victorian style.

Color

The color of your exterior doors can also make a significant impact on your home's overall look. Victorian-style homes often feature bold and bright colors, including red, green, blue, and gold. You may also opt for muted pastel colors like pink, blue, or green. Make sure your door color complements the overall color scheme of your home.

Glass

Glass panels on exterior doors can provide an elegant and timeless look. However, it's crucial to choose the right type of glass to match the style of your Victorian home. Stained or leaded glass panels will add a touch of elegance, while decorative glass panels with Victorian-inspired designs will create a seamless look.

Hardware

The hardware of your exterior doors is often overlooked, but It's another crucial factor to consider. Victorian-style homes feature ornate and detailed hardware that can significantly impact the overall look of your home. Choose handles, knobs, and knockers with intricate patterns and designs to achieve that authentic Victorian style.
